PositionPurpose:
To support research activity specified within a funded grantapplication, including MRI (Magnetic Resonance Imaging) data processing and quality control, data analysis and reporting, and development of materials to support dissemination of methods and results.
Essential Functions:MRI Data Curation
Organize MRI data and accompanyingdemographic information for pre-processing and documentation.
MRI Data ProcessingAssist with MRI data preprocessing andsegmentation for derivative measures and masks, including quality control procedures and documentation.
Data AnalysisAssist with analysis of data, includingdescriptive analysis, producing tables of demographics and scandescription, missing data analysis, and regression.
ReportingAssist with reporting data analysis results inpublication-ready format as conference abstracts, posters, andmanuscript preparation with supervision. Knowledge of APA (American Psychological Association) and other style guidelines and relevantliterature review is included.
DisseminationAssist with preparation of documents, images,and example screen recordings of MRI data processing procedures and derivative data to support dissemination of methods and results.
Other duties as assigned.
